How Wet Vacuum Water Extraction Works

When water damage strikes, every minute counts. That’s why our team follows a precise process to ensure that your property is restored quickly and effectively. Our Wet Vacuum Water Extraction process involves several key steps, each designed to extract as much water as possible from your property while preventing further damage.

Step 1: Assessment and Planning

Our technicians will arrive at your property and assess the extent of the damage. They’ll identify the source of the leak, the affected areas, and the best course of action to take. This step is crucial in determining the scope of the project and creating a customized plan to meet your needs.

Step 2: Water Extraction

Using specialized equipment like truck-mounted wet vacuums and portable pumps, our technicians will begin extracting the water from your property. This step is critical in preventing further damage and reducing the risk of mold and mildew growth.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

Once the water has been extracted, our technicians will use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ify your property. This step is essential in preventing further damage and ensuring that your property is safe and healthy to occupy.

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ing

Finally, our technicians will clean and sanitize your property to remove any remaining moisture, bacteria, or other contaminants. This step is critical in preventing further damage and ensuring that your property is safe and healthy to occupy.

Step 5: Inspection and Restoration

Our final step is to inspect your property to ensure that all water has been removed and that your property is safe and healthy to occupy. If any more work is needed, our technicians will provide a detailed estimate and plan to complete the restoration.

Wet Vacuum Water Extraction Cost in Augusta, KY

The cost of Wet Vacuum Water Extraction services can vary depending on the severity and size of the affected area, as well as local conditions in Augusta, KY. Our team provides free estimates to ensure that you know exactly what to expect. Here are some estimated price ranges for common Wet Vacuum Water Extraction services: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Extraction and Drying $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ions
Moisture Removal and Dehumidification $200 – $1,000 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ions
Cleaning and Sanitizing $100 – $500 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ions
Inspection and Restoration $200 – $1,000 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ions
Emergency Response and Assessment $100 – $500 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ions
